Understanding Virus Mutations and Their Impact

Viruses constantly suffer mutations, representing are essentially shifts in their genetic makeup. These modifications often arise due to errors during replication copying or through exposure with external factors. The result of these transformations can be considerable; they might lead to increased spread rate, improved severity, or reduced response to existing medications and preventatives. Monitoring these developing forms is crucial for public health measures and adjusting strategies to fight the epidemic.

How Viruses Evolve and Adjust

Viruses undergo a remarkably quick rate of development due to several reasons . Their basic genetic makeup , often consisting of just RNA or DNA, makes them susceptible to mutations during duplication . These accidental changes, called alterations, can result in different viral traits . Furthermore, the high rate of pathogen spread, combined with natural pressure from the host, boosts this process . Additionally , gene swapping, where genetic information from different viruses combines , further boosts to the range of viral strains , allowing them to evade existing solutions and infect new populations .
